Code Analysis: Kinguin API for WooCommerce 1.0.4

Most Complex Functions

Function Rating Complexity
WPDesk\ILKinguin\Admin\SettingsPage::kinguin_settings_import_callback()
D
20
WPDesk\ILKinguin\Admin\Product\InsertUpdate::check_filter_conditions()
C
29
WPDesk\ILKinguin\Admin\Product\InsertUpdate::prepare_post()
B
16
WPDesk\ILKinguin\Admin\SettingsPage::register_plugin_settings()
A
1
WPDesk\ILKinguin\Common\ProductMargin::kinguin_custom_price()
A
9
WPDesk\ILKinguin\Frontend\MainFrontend::product_filter()
A
8
WPDesk\ILKinguin\Admin\Import::set_limit()
A
8
WPDesk\ILKinguin\Common\OrderWebHook::set_order_status()
S
6
WPDesk\ILKinguin\Admin\Product\DataTabs::system_requirements_tab_content()
S
5
WPDesk\ILKinguin\Admin\Import::import_products_to_woocommerce()
S
5
WPDesk\ILKinguin\Admin\KinguinAPI::get()
S
5
WPDesk\ILKinguin\Admin\Product\InsertUpdate::get_terms_ids()
S
5